rust: sync: condvar: Add wait_interruptible_freezable()

To support waiting for a `CondVar` as a freezable process, add a
wait_interruptible_freezable() function.

Binder needs this function in the appropriate places to freeze a process
where some of its threads are blocked on the Binder driver.

/// Releases the lock and waits for a notification in interruptible and freezable mode.
///
/// The process is allowed to be frozen during this sleep. No lock should be held when calling
/// this function, and there is a lockdep assertion for this. Freezing a task that holds a lock
/// can trivially deadlock vs another task that needs that lock to complete before it too can
/// hit freezable.
#[must_use = "wait_interruptible_freezable returns if a signal is pending, so the caller must check the return value"]
pub fn wait_interruptible_freezable<T: ?Sized, B: Backend>(
&self,
guard: &mut Guard<'_, T, B>,
) -> bool {
self.wait_internal(
TASK_INTERRUPTIBLE | TASK_FREEZABLE,
guard,
MAX_SCHEDULE_TIMEOUT,
);
crate::current!().signal_pending()
}
